Parameter | Parameter Description |
Instance ID/Name | Instance ID: The unique identifier of an instance. Name: The name set during instance creation. Hover the mouse over the instance name, click ![]() |
Event Type | The type of pending Ops events for the current instance. Currently supported types include minor version upgrade and instance migration. Migration refers to Ops operations related to resource movement and IDC deletion, for example: host machine vulnerability remediation. The event level is Critical. Once initiated, the task cannot be canceled. |
Event Severity | Event levels are classified based on severity and urgency, in descending order: Critical, Important, Medium, Low. |
Business Impact | Describes the impact of this event execution on current business impact. |
Scheduled Start Time | Scheduled start date for event execution. |
Maintenance Time | The maintenance time window [HH:MM - HH:MM] set individually for the current event. When the Scheduled Start Date is reached, maintenance operations are performed within the scheduled maintenance time window. Changes to the instance maintenance time window do not affect the event's maintenance time window. |
Latest Start Time | The latest execution time for Ops events, meaning the event must be completed by this date; otherwise, business impact may occur. |
Status | Displays the current event running status, including: Pending, In Progress, Completed, Cancelled. Pending: Events that have not reached the execution date or are outside the maintenance time window. In Progress: Events that have reached the scheduled date, are within the maintenance time window, and are currently undergoing maintenance. Completed: Events that have been fully maintained. Cancelled: Events that have been cancelled. |
Completion Time | If the current event has been completed, the completion time is displayed. |
Operation | Manage events, modify event execution time, or cancel this event. Click Modify Execution Plan, and in the Modify Execution Plan window, adjust the event execution time. For details, see Modifying Event Execution Schedule. Click Cancel Execution to cancel this Ops event. Note: Events currently in the In Progress or Completed status do not support modification of the execution plan, nor can their execution be cancelled. Events with a level of Critical or Important cannot be cancelled. That is, critical events must be executed and cannot be cancelled. |
